About The Position

As an Outbound Patient Specialist, you will support patients throughout their prescription journey by conducting outbound outreach, assisting with program enrollment, coordinating insurance and financial assistance processes, and helping patients complete prescription orders. This role focuses on delivering a positive patient experience while supporting pharmaceutical programs by ensuring accurate documentation, resolving issues, and collaborating with internal teams. The specialist follows established procedures, escalates complex issues when needed, and maintains strict compliance with privacy and security standards.

Responsibilities

  • Perform outbound patient outreach to support program enrollment, prescription onboarding, and completion of prescription orders
  • Assist patients with benefits coordination, insurance verification, and financial assistance assessments
  • Provide patient support for pharmaceutical programs and triage clinical questions to a pharmacist when required
  • Place outbound calls to patients, healthcare providers, and insurers to resolve routine issues and gather necessary information
  • Document all patient interactions, call details, and data discoveries in accordance with operating procedures
  • Utilize appropriate escalation channels to address patient needs and resolve open issues in a timely manner
  • Research required information using approved tools and available internal resources
  • Maintain confidentiality of patient and proprietary information in compliance with HIPAA and company policies
  • Perform all tasks in a safe and compliant manner consistent with corporate policies and State and Federal regulations
  • Collaborate cross-functionally with management, pharmacy teams, compliance, and other internal partners to support patient care
  • Develop working knowledge of assigned pharmaceutical programs to effectively guide patients through their journey
  • Support a patient-first experience by identifying opportunities to improve processes and sharing feedback with leadership
